Using latests BIOS. Seems ok. Did notice cant set boost clock past 5025mhz on my 5800X(PBO 200mhz boost broke).

5809 BIOS
PBO boost
175mhz= 5025mhz
200mhz= 5050mhz
225mhz= 5075mhz
250mhz= 5100mhz
etc.

5833 BIOS
200mhz= 5025mhz
225mhz= 5025mhz
250mhz= 5025mhz
etc.

Went back to 5809. Latest BIOS(5833) very stable but feels like its lacking. Most Benchmark are tad lower(1-3%) on same settings. And like I said they messed up PBO on this Beta. Single thread performance is hurting most.

CB20 single- (5809) 649-652pts
CB20 multi- (5809) 6260-6312pts

CB20 single- (5833) 645-648pts
CB20 multi- (5833) 6240-6253pts


CPUZ single- (5809) 698-702pts
CPUZ multi- (5809) 6990-7012pts

CPUZ single- (5833) 690-693pts
CPUZ multi- (5833) 6920-6953pts
